Output 1c44bc96b39ba26094b06c75cd69bcaa33214f22176a66d64474e9fef468aee3:1

value
58472693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3b6c8c46cd35aaa91e87900a24e189726632bf0 OP_EQUAL
address
MTCbmyi6UnDu2UA9oFPg6QqPcpy47f4N8C
transaction
1c44bc96b39ba26094b06c75cd69bcaa33214f22176a66d64474e9fef468aee3
spent
true